Puget
Sound Energy
Green Power Program |
Puget Sound Energy's (PSE) Green Power Program is one of the top 10 Green Power
Programs in the country (source: National Renewable Energy Laboratory,
12/2005). PSE believes renewable energy resources should be an integral part of
our overall supply portfolio to meet the increasing demand for energy from our
customers, diversify our fuel sources, enhance fuel price stability, reduce
incremental air emissions, and stimulate local economic development. As demand
for electricity increases, PSE is focused on expanding the use of power
generated from renewable, environmentally sound resources, such as solar, wind
and biomass energy.
By joining PSE's Green Power Program you can play an important role in
balancing our state's need for energy with the desire to create a greener
future for the Pacific Northwest

Dry Cleaning Station participates in Puget Sound
Energy's Green Power Program.
